Japanese Kimono Scarf S5715 - Red-Orange Kasuri Dyed Wool Blend
Mid weight wool with a slightly nubby texture as I washed the fabric for softness and that raised the nap a bit 96% wool with 4% nylon
Has resist dyed (kasuri) geometric shapes in black on a red-orange base
Measures 69" x 6.75"
Kimono scarves are neck scarves sewn from bolts of Japanese kimono fabric, originally intended to be made into a kimono jacket or robe. The bolts of cloth are narrow, between 12-14", so they are a natural choice for scarf making.
